Wallerian degeneration in peripheral nerve disease

V Chaudhry, JD Glass, JW Griffin - Neurologic clinics, 1992 - Elsevier
This article first reviews the different classes of nerve injury. The temporal evolution of
electrophysiologic changes occurring during Wallerian degeneration in humans is then
described, followed by a description of sequential structural changes and cellular responses
that occur after nerve transection. The final section focuses on the basis for resurgent
research interest in Wallerian degeneration and the different research approaches being
taken to answer basic science and clinical questions.
